BPF has the packaging industry in Notts

By PRW Staff
Posted 18 September 2012

The British Plastics Federation (BPF) has assembled a line-up of expert speakers to provide an examination of the issues currently facing the UK's plastics packaging industry.

Representatives from the UK government, the retailing sector and leading trade bodies have been confirmed as speakers at the BPF's ‘Trends in Plastics Packaging’ seminar to be held at Nottingham Forest FC’s City Ground on the 25 October 2012.

With UK industry facing up to the threat of global competition, this seminar will offer attendees an opportunity to learn about the current state of the market and to explore likely future trends for plastics in packaging.

Speakers at the event will include representatives from the Department for Environment, Food and Rural Affairs (Defra), Marks & Spencer and the British Soft Drinks Association.
